OVHcloud Launches Its Most Sustainable Data Centre in Singapore, November 7th, 2023
On November 7th, 2023, OVHcloud, the European cloud leader, expanded its presence in Singapore by launching its second data centre, which is also its most sustainable facility in the Asia-Pacific region to date. This development is part of OVHcloud's strategic plan to open 15 new sites by 2024, following the opening of its first data centre in Mumbai in March, with another planned in Sydney next year. The Singapore data centre showcases OVHcloud's advanced water cooling technology, setting a new sustainability standard in the region with a Power Usage Effectiveness (PUE) of 1.29 and a Water Usage Effectiveness (WUE) of 0.30l/kWh. Michel Paulin, CEO of OVHcloud, highlighted the importance of sustainable data centres in supporting Singapore's status as a leading digital innovation hub, especially for technologies like Generative AI. OVHcloud's integrated industrial model, which includes manufacturing its own racks and servers, enables it to offer high-performance, sustainable cloud solutions with optimized performance-price ratios, ensuring data security within Asia's regulatory landscape. OVHcloud operates over 450,000 servers across 38 data centers on four continents, serving 1.6 million customers in more than 140 countries, and is committed to providing environmentally conscious cloud solutions with minimal resource use and carbon footprint.
